How to Identify and Use Symbols for Mechanical Systems in Carpentry Drawings

In carpentry and construction, understanding mechanical system symbols in drawings is essential for accurate interpretation and implementation. These symbols represent various components like plumbing, HVAC, electrical, and fire protection systems, ensuring clear communication among professionals.

What Are Mechanical System Symbols?

Mechanical system symbols are standardized icons used in technical drawings to depict different mechanical components. They simplify complex information, making it easier for carpenters, engineers, and contractors to understand the design and installation requirements.

Common Mechanical Symbols in Carpentry Drawings

  • Plumbing: Symbols for pipes, fixtures, and valves.
  • HVAC: Symbols for vents, ducts, and thermostats.
  • Electrical: Symbols for outlets, switches, and wiring.
  • Fire Protection: Symbols for sprinklers and alarms.

How to Identify Mechanical Symbols

Identifying symbols requires familiarity with standard icons and their meanings. Many drawings include a legend or key, which explains each symbol used. Always review this legend before starting work to ensure accurate interpretation.

Additionally, observing the context within the drawing can help. For example, symbols connected to specific wall lines or fixtures indicate their function and location.

Using Mechanical Symbols Effectively

Once familiar with symbols, use them to plan and execute carpentry projects accurately. Cross-reference symbols with project specifications and ensure all components are correctly installed according to the drawing.

Proper use of symbols can prevent errors, reduce rework, and enhance safety by ensuring that all mechanical systems are correctly integrated into the building structure.

Tips for Learning and Remembering Symbols

  • Study the legend or key provided with each drawing.
  • Practice by reviewing multiple drawings and identifying symbols.
  • Use flashcards or diagrams to memorize common symbols.
  • Attend training sessions or workshops on technical drawing interpretation.
